4.33981E+14"的数值在计算机编程中有何意义?

在计算机编程中,"4.33981E+14"这一数值可能代表着多种意义,具体取决于它在代码中的上下文。本文将深入探讨这一数值在编程领域的应用,包括其可能的用途、计算方式以及如何处理此类数值。以下是一些关键点:

一、数值表示与科学计数法

首先,"4.33981E+14"是一个使用科学计数法表示的数值。科学计数法是一种表示非常大或非常小的数字的方法,它将数字分解为一个基数和一个指数。在这个例子中,基数是4.33981,指数是14。

二、编程中的用途

  1. 大数据处理:在处理大量数据时,使用科学计数法可以简化数字的表示。例如,在数据库或大数据分析中,存储和处理4.33981E+14这样的数值比直接存储原始数字要高效得多。

  2. 浮点数运算:在计算机编程中,浮点数是用于表示实数的一种数据类型。科学计数法在浮点数运算中非常有用,因为它可以避免在表示非常大或非常小的数字时出现精度问题。

  3. 科学计算:在科学计算领域,如物理学、化学和工程学,使用科学计数法可以简化复杂的数学运算。

三、计算与转换

  1. 转换为普通数值:要将科学计数法表示的数值转换为普通数值,只需将基数乘以10的指数次幂。例如,4.33981E+14等于43398100000000。

  2. 计算精度:在处理浮点数时,要注意精度问题。由于计算机使用有限的位数来表示浮点数,因此可能会出现舍入误差。

四、案例分析

以下是一个使用Python编程语言处理科学计数法数值的案例:

# 定义科学计数法数值
num = 4.33981E+14

# 转换为普通数值
normal_num = int(num)

# 输出结果
print(normal_num)

在这个案例中,我们首先定义了一个科学计数法数值,然后将其转换为普通数值,并输出结果。

五、总结

"4.33981E+14"这一数值在计算机编程中具有多种用途,包括大数据处理、浮点数运算和科学计算。了解科学计数法以及如何处理此类数值对于编程开发者来说至关重要。通过本文的探讨,我们希望能够帮助读者更好地理解这一数值在编程领域的应用。

猜你喜欢:网络性能监控